1. Definition and common range of rated pressure
Rated pressure usually refers to the compressed air pressure that the equipment can maintain for a long time under standard operating conditions. In industrial scenarios, the pressure required for most equipment (such as pneumatic tools and automated production lines) is concentrated between 0.6 and 1.2 MPa (that is, 6 to 12 kilograms of force/square centimeter). 3. Matching logic between rated pressure and industrial scenarios
Pressure requirements vary in different industrial scenarios: for example, light-loaded pneumatic tools may require low pressures of around 0.6 MPa, while precision processes such as spraying and instrument control may require higher pressures.
